Key Ingredients for Lemon Poppy Seed Bread

Creating a delightful lemon poppy seed bread begins with choosing the right ingredients that harmonize beautifully. Each element plays a significant role in delivering that refreshing burst of citrus flavor that makes this bread a favorite.

  • Lemons: Fresh lemons are the star of the show, providing a zesty brightness that elevates the bread. Zesting and juicing them ensures you capture that vibrant flavor. For the best results, opt for organic lemons to avoid any unwanted wax or pesticides.

  • Butter: Unsalted butter is crucial for achieving a tender crumb. It not only contributes to the richness but also enhances the lemon’s flavor. I always allow it to come to room temperature for easy blending.

  • Sugar: A mix of granulated sugar and a touch of brown sugar keeps the bread sweet while adding moisture. Brown sugar also caramelizes slightly during baking, creating a delightful golden crust.

  • Eggs: The key to perfecting the texture, eggs provide structure and richness. I recommend using large eggs, as they help the batter rise beautifully.

  • Flour: All-purpose flour gives the right balance of structure and softness. You can substitute a gluten-free blend if needed, but keep in mind it may alter the texture slightly.

  • Poppy Seeds: These tiny seeds add a nutty flavor and a lovely crunch. They are the finishing touch that makes lemon poppy seed bread so unique!

Variations of Lemon Poppy Seed Bread

Creating lemon poppy seed bread opens up a delightful world of variations that can cater to different tastes and dietary needs. Each twist can elevate this classic treat to new heights.

Zesty Additions

  • Lemon Zest: For a more intense citrus flavor, try incorporating additional lemon zest. The extra zest will provide a vibrant burst of lemony goodness.
  • Cranberries or Blueberries: Adding dried cranberries or fresh blueberries not only enhances the flavor but also adds a pop of color to your bread. The tartness of cranberries complements the lemon beautifully.

Nutty Crunch

  • Almonds or Walnuts: Want to introduce some texture? Toss in chopped nuts. Almonds add a sweet, buttery note, while walnuts bring a rich earthiness that pairs well with the lemon poppy seed bread.

Health-Conscious Alternatives

  • Whole Wheat Flour: For a healthier option, substitute half of the all-purpose flour with whole wheat flour. This twist not only boosts the nutritional value but also adds a nutty flavor to your bread.
  • Greek Yogurt: Swap out some of the butter or oil for Greek yogurt. This will keep your bread moist while cutting down on fat and upping the protein content.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Successful Lemon Poppy Seed Bread

Creating the perfect lemon poppy seed bread is not just a baking task; it’s a delightful experience that fills your kitchen with sunshine. Here are some tips and notes to ensure your bread turns out beautifully every time.

Choose Fresh Ingredients

  • Lemons: Freshly squeezed lemon juice is key. The vibrant flavor enhances your bread, bringing a zesty brightness that bottled juice simply can’t match. Make sure to zest the lemons first—this brightens the aroma and flavor profile.

  • Poppy Seeds: Use fresh poppy seeds; they should be vibrant and not stale. Give them a quick toast in a dry skillet to bring out their nutty notes.

Perfect Your Technique

  • Creaming Butter and Sugar: Take your time when creaming these two ingredients. Aim for a light, fluffy texture, as this process incorporates air, which helps your bread rise beautifully.

  • Mixing the Batter: Be careful not to over-mix after adding the flour. Gently fold it in until just combined to maintain a tender crumb.

Baking Essentials

  • Check the Oven Temperature: Always preheat your oven to the correct temperature to ensure even baking. An oven thermometer can help avoid errors.

  • Cooling: Allow the bread to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es. This prevents it from breaking apart when you transfer it to a wire rack.

FAQ about Lemon Poppy Seed Bread

When you take a bite of lemon poppy seed bread, you’re not just enjoying a delicious treat; you’re experiencing a balance of sweet and tangy flavors that brighten your day. Here are some frequently asked questions about this delightful bread to help you perfect your baking experience!

Can I use lemon extract instead of fresh lemon?

Absolutely! While using fresh lemons gives a vibrant flavor, lemon extract can work as a handy substitute, especially if you’re short on fresh lemons. Just remember that lemon extract is more concentrated, so a little goes a long way—use about 1 teaspoon of extract for every tablespoon of fresh lemon juice required in the recipe.

How do I know when the bread is done baking?

The perfect lemon poppy seed bread should be golden brown and spring back when lightly touched.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out clean or with just a few moist crumbs. If you notice that the edges are browning too quickly, you can tent the bread with aluminum foil to prevent burning while the center continues to bake.

Can I freeze Lemon Poppy Seed Bread?

Yes, you can definitely freeze your lemon poppy seed bread! Let it cool completely after baking, then w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il, followed by a layer of freezer-safe bag. It can last up to three months in the freezer. When you’re ready to enjoy it, just thaw it overnight in the fridge and it will taste just as fresh!

Lemon Poppy Seed Loaf


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: Chef John
  • Total Time: 75 minutes
  • Yield: 1 loaf 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

This delicious lemon poppy seed loaf is light, fluffy, and full of citrus flavor.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 cup poppy seeds
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ter (softened)
  • 3 large eggs (room temperature)
  • Zest and juice of 2 lemons
  • 1/2 cup milk

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a loaf pan.
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, salt, and poppy seeds; set aside.
  3. In another bowl, cream soft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y (about 3-4 minutes).
  4. Add eggs one at a time, then mix in lemon zest and juice until smooth.
  5. Gradually fold in dry ingredients into the wet mixture using a spatula.
  6. Pour batter into the prepared loaf pan and bake for 50-60 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
  7. Allow cooling before slicing.

Notes

  • Ensure eggs are at room temperature for better mixing.
  • This loaf pairs well with a lemon glaze if desired.
